Dan Tobacco Milonga

(2.77)
A blend of sweet Viriginia grades and extra smooth black cavendish seasoned with caramel and vanilla for a lingering aromatic smoke.

Details

Brand Dan Tobacco
Blended By Dan Tobacco
Manufactured By Dan Tobacco
Blend Type Aromatic
Contents Black Cavendish, Virginia
Flavoring Caramel, Vanilla
Cut Ribbon
Packaging 50 grams tin, bulk
Country Germany
Production Currently available

Funny that as I get older and more practiced, I get better at enjoying a classy Euro-Aro. Yeah, I'm going to create a category in my mind called "Euro-Aro". They aren't goopy, gummy or as perfume laden as lesser Aros. My Tin has held up well in a crate in the basement for 7 years. Toasty coconut, vanilla, caramel, all the stuff on the nose to keep folks around you happy as the tin is popped. A tiny bit moist, but leave a pile on a plate for a few minutes before loading up a bowl and you'll be fine. After the tin being open for a week or two it hits its stride for humidity.

The tin says it has Va and Black Cav tobaccos, but looking around in my tin, it looks more like some red Va and Stoved dark VA. Nary a black bit to be seen. That fine by me, I love a nice VA blend.

She packs up easy, lights easy, and stays lit. I didn't have any bite to speak of, the Va tobaccos were yummy, the topping did NOT coat my mouth, but did leave my beard smelling of holiday baked goods. I like that.

That's pretty much it! It's not a blend for "cork sniffing" and worrying about, but delivers enough vitamin N to be noticed a tiny bit, keeps me entertained, and can be smoked several time in the day without regret. Smells great, and leaves the room feeling cozy, so those around you won't balk. I like it and see this being a fine tobacco to keep around if you are the person who like an aro once in a while but tends to be into Va, VaBur, VaPer.

Not usually an aromatic guy, though I do like some of the well-scented Lakelands. This blend, however, is to me a tolerable true aromatic, and not goopy like some can be. I really don't get much bite from it myself, and though opening up the jar instantly fills the entire room with the odor of vanilla/caramel candies, the taste is not overwhelming in the smoke. I don't see it becoming a go-to or buy-again blend for me at least, and actually my sample is a rather generous gift, but I will smoke the occasional bowl, and will probably open up the jar from time to time just for the smell of the unlit tobacco alone.

Dan Tobacco blends are outstanding and this certainly covets the same accolades as the other blends. Slightly reminiscent of their excellent Sweet Vanilla Honeydew but with the added hints of caramel undertones and is a great afternoon smoke. Fills easily and smokes to gray ash without the goop at the bottom of the bowl. The tin is slightly smaller in circumference than the usual size but is thicker to accommodate 50g quantity. I found the size to be more convenient to slide into my suit pocket. But its not the packaging that makes the difference. Overall, this is going to be augmenting my regular 'stash' for years to come.

UPDATE TO REVIEW BELOW Turns out my suspicions below were partly correct, in that this performed much better in different pipes. It also packs a little differently tha other tobaccos I've smoked. It needed a lighter hand.

So if I smoke it in a medium to large bowl, and pack lighter than I usually do, it performs just as well for me as it did for everyone else.

ORIGINAL REVIEW I have only been a dedicated pipe-smoker for a few months, now, but my palate is getting trained, and most of the reviews "scan" for me.

With those caveats, I have to respectfully dissent on Milonga. It lit unevenly for me, burned hot, and bit. The flavor of the casing was also muddy.

That said, my initial smokes were in a pipe with a smaller bowl which I reserve for aromatics. It did perform better in a large bowl: The light was more even, and the development of the profile apparent. Oddly, for me so far at least, the casing was more pleasant and interesting in the large bowl as well.

As it is awfully cheeky for this neophyte to offer such a dissent, I can only assume that with a little cellar time on it my impressions of Milonga will likely be as lauditory as the others here.

This is without a doubt one of my favorites. One of the first flavored tobaccos I tried that actually had flavor. I could taste the caramel on the first draw! It is a light bodied and delightfull smoke that I recommend to all my bowl brothers. I detected no bite and no heat, nice and smooth. A quality smoke and the chicks dig the room note! Enjoy it at the club, and everyone else will too. One thing to be aware of though, this is best when it's fresh and moist. It doesnt seem to keep well. If it gets dry, it loses it's appeal.
